Ssi Strategy
the pharmaceutical industry is undergoing unprecedented change in both the fundamental structure and function of companies as well as profound alterations in the macroeconomic environment. at the core of these changes is continual pressure to optimize the collection, analysis, and communication of medical and scientific data to a widely divergent group of increasingly sophisticated stakeholders, including payors, clinicians, regulatory authorities, elected officials, patients and patient advocacy groups. ssi strategy was originally launched as a dynamic consultancy focused primarily on pharmacovigilance advice and drug safety-related services. the company rapidly forged strong relationships as a strategic business partner, adding to ssi strategy capabilities that now include pharmacovigilance, medical affairs, regulatory affairs, pharmaceutical product lifecycles, business development and new product launch strategy and execution. we have partnered with acquis consulting group, a full-
